Texting Polls

What was asked of us was "Does anyone have a cellphone?"
reluctantly we've denied but we did admit to having it in our possession
Next we were asked to go our gmail inbox and open various links from: www.polleverywhere.com/
and then we texted our answer either if we did one certain thing or not. For example, "I will have an H1N1 vaccination" and the choices were Yes, No, or Not Sure. Immediately, once the text was sent, we see the polls increase/decrease depending on the answers. Although, some students did not have cell phones in their possession therefore could not participate in the voting.

If the cell phone was used for everyday classes to participate (voting, research, ect.), then the ban on cell phones within schools should be lifted. Although, students may have to change their plan to free texting in order to text freely
